Abstract

Image-to-Device color gamut mapping is one of the most important trends in gamut mapping work. And many researchers have studied more in the area of new and common method for gamut mapping. In this paper, the original images gamut was studied. And we proposed four properties of image gamut including gamut volume, color distribution density, projection on a*b* plane and smoothness. The properties of several kinds of digital images, shadow image (Red Couch), highlight image (Wedding), group portraits image (Younger of Different Skin Colors), lady portrait image, neutral gray image, full-tone image (Fruits), and memory color image (Bridge with Roof) were investigated. The experiments indicated that there were distinct differences among them. The same gamut mapping methods were used for those above original images and the mapping results were evaluated. The results showed that the gamut mapping results were different when various images with different gamut properties were mapped using the same method. It indicated that the quality of color gamut mapping was influenced by the original image gamut properties. The results help to study on new common color gamut mapping algorithms.
